WebMiki, the issue is that bisect calls tend to be made repeatedly, so the key function can be called over and over again for the same argument. It is almost always a better design to simply decorate the list so the key function never gets called more than once per element in the list. If we added key= to bisect, it would encourage bad design and ... WebMay 11, 2024 · Video. Sorted Containers is an Apache2 licensed sorted collections library, written in pure-Python, and fast as C-extensions. It was created by Grant Jenks and is an open source library. It is a collection of containers that allow us to insert and remove elements very efficiently while maintaining sorted order.
Python program to insert an element into sorted list
WebIn the code snippet above: Line 2: We import the bisect module, which contains methods like bisect_right, bisect_left, and so on. Line 5: We declare and initialize the list nums in sorted order. Line 8: We are given an element ele to be inserted in the list nums. Line 11: We pass list and element as parameters to the bisect_right () method ... WebSep 21, 2024 · 3. Using Python I want to split a mesh into tiles. All the solutions to this question rely on bpy.ops.mesh.separate (type='LOOSE'). But this leads to problems in the following mesh: I need 10 objects, named bisect-1, bisect-2 etc. But after bisecting with the code below the overhanging cubes on top become disconnected from the surface, and … grand rapids classic
Bisect Algorithm Functions in Python - GeeksforGeeks
WebOverview. In Python, the bisect module in Python assists in preserving a list in sorted order after the insertion of a new element. This is because it bypasses the sort operation … WebJan 25, 2024 · Python Bisect: [ 9 exercises with solution] [An editor is available at the bottom of the page to write and execute the scripts.] 1. ... 3. Write a Python program to … WebMay 28, 2024 · Task is to have a ds, which inserts element in sorted manner, storing only single instance of each distinct value, and returns the left neighbor of a given value, both operations in O (logn) worst time in python. python: something similar to bisect module for lists, with efficient insertion may work. python-3.x. grand rapids clerk of courts